Min Jee Kim is a scholar working on Genetics, Molecular Biology and Ecology, Evolution, Behavior and Systematics. According to data from OpenAlex, Min Jee Kim has authored 75 papers receiving a total of 1.1k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 56 papers in Genetics, 38 papers in Molecular Biology and 30 papers in Ecology, Evolution, Behavior and Systematics. Recurrent topics in Min Jee Kim's work include Lepidoptera: Biology and Taxonomy (44 papers), Genomics and Phylogenetic Studies (33 papers) and Genetic diversity and population structure (29 papers). Min Jee Kim is often cited by papers focused on Lepidoptera: Biology and Taxonomy (44 papers), Genomics and Phylogenetic Studies (33 papers) and Genetic diversity and population structure (29 papers). Min Jee Kim collaborates with scholars based in South Korea, United States and China. Min Jee Kim's co-authors include Iksoo Kim, Jeong Sun Park, Ki-Gyoung Kim, Heon Cheon Jeong, Yeon Soo Han, Byung Rae Jin, Chang‐Hwan Bae, Sung‐Soo Kim, Sung Soo Kim and Sei‐Woong Choi and has published in prestigious journ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Gene and Molecular Phylogenetics and Evolution.
